Why You Need a Certificate of Electrical
Electrical equipment deteriorates over time, so they must be regularly checked and tested to make sure they remain safe for use. This is where an electrical certificate comes in handy.
If an electrician is doing work, they should present you with a certificate of electrical which confirms that the installation has been tested and meets the safety standards required.
Electrical Safety
Electricity is a very powerful force, and it could cause harm or death to anyone when it's not utilized properly. This is why it's vital to be aware and familiar with the safety protocols to protect yourself from electrical hazards. These can result in shocks, burns or arc blasts as well as fires.
These risks can be avoided by taking proper precautions when working around electricity. This includes using equipment and tools that are insulated and following safety procedures. It's a good idea for all employees to undergo safety education on how to work safely around electricity and how to report any issues with electrical equipment.
It is also an ideal idea to put up physical barriers for employees to stop them from coming in contact with electrical hazards like cabinets or wires that aren't completely sealed. Signs should be put up to warn employees if there are areas where workers cannot completely shut off or are difficult to access.
In addition, it's essential to wear personal protective equipment (PPE) when working in an area with electricity. This includes safety glasses, arc-rated gloves Hard hats, hard gloves, and shock-resistant footwear.
Electrocution is one of the most frequently occurring forms of electrical injury. It occurs when a person is exposed to live electrical circuits. This can be fatal when the person does not have enough time to distance themselves from the source of the electrical shock.
Arc flash is a different type of electrical injury. This occurs when the body comes into contact with an electromagnetic arc. It can cause serious damage to internal organs. If the person does not get out of the way as quickly as possible it can cause massive fires.
Electric security is an essential aspect of any workplace. It's particularly important in industrial settings. It's a fundamental part of the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) guidelines and standards and must be adhered to in order to safeguard employees from electrical hazards.
Legal Compliance
A certificate of electrical power is required for any electrical work that you carry out in your home or workplace. It is a simple document that lists who performed the work and how it's been carried out. It must be verified by an electrician. It typically includes the list of all areas of your house or business that were scrutinized to make sure they were in that they are in compliance with safety regulations.
A certificate of electrical is essential to ensure that your home or business is safe for you, your employees and guests. If you are not in compliance with the safety regulations in Australia you could face expensive fines and legal action.
This is especially relevant if you are selling your business or home because it will protect the new owner from potential electrical hazards that may arise as a result of unsafe or defective wiring. A certificate of electrical will ensure that insurance companies will compensate you in the case of an accident, fire, or other similar situations.
The Occupational Health and Safety Act 85 of 1993, which is read together with the relevant regulations stipulates that all electrical installations should have an electrical certificate of compliance. This is to ensure that all wiring is up to safe standards and that any problems are easily identified.
